20100 N 78th Pl sits in Scottsdale, near the intersection of N Scottsdale Road and E Mayo Boulevard. This building enjoys lovely views of the city and McDowell Mountains. The nearby Arizona Canal adds to the scenic setting. The location provides quick access to Loop 101 for easy travel around the area.
This low-rise building has 3 stories and contains 284 condominium units. It was built in 2001. Unit sizes range from 786 to 1,300 square feet. The building offers a varied selection of 1, 2, and 3-bedroom layouts. Prices for units are between $500,000 and $525,000.
Residents enjoy an array of resort-style amenities. Multiple heated pools and spas enhance relaxation options. The clubhouse has concierge services, a movie theater, and a game room. A state-of-the-art fitness center caters to workout needs. Walking paths wind through well-maintained landscaping.
The community allows for organized events and activities, fostering a close-knit atmosphere. It's dog-friendly, making it easy to enjoy nearby parks. Ample parking includes covered and garage spaces. The building's proximity to shopping and dining options, like Arizona Restaurant Systems Inc and First Watch, adds convenience.
Outdoor enthusiasts benefit from golf courses and hiking trails in the area. Tennis courts, pickleball, playgrounds, and racquetball provide even more recreational options. The location blends a peaceful community vibe with easy access to various recreational facilities. Overall, the building offers a welcoming environment in a desirable Scottsdale neighborhood.

This neighborhood indicates a good mix of people which makes it a good place for families. About 14.9% are children aged 0–14, 16.98% are young adults between 15–29, 12.97% are adults aged 30–44, 23.65% are in the 45–59 range and 31.5% are seniors aged 60 and above.
Commuting options are also varying where 79.09% of residents relying on driving, while others prefer public transit around 0.2%, walking around 1.45%, biking around 0%, allowing residents to choose travel modes that best fit their daily routines.
Most homes in the area are with 56.97% of units are rented and 43.03% are owner occupied.
The neighborhood offers different household types. About 13.14% are single family homes and 5.04% are multi family units. Around 46.98% are single-person households, while 53.02% are multi person households. This mix works well for families, roommates, and individuals.
Education levels in the neighborhood vary widely where 40.07% of residents have bachelor’s degrees. Around 10.62% have high school or college education. Another 6.55% hold diplomas while 26.41% have completed postgraduate studies. The remaining are 16.35% with other types of qualifications.
